The circumference (C) of a swimming pool is 47 feet. Which formula can you use to find the radius (r) if you know that C = 2πr ?

OpenStudy (kamibug):

You just need to rearrange that formula so that you can solve for r. Divide both sides by 2pi to isolate r. r=C/2pi
